Brain Color "Stress Less" Clues
Everyone is feeling the effects of our difficult economy. How individuals respond to stressful situations differs because of their personality type. Understanding their Brain Colors behavior help people decrease the stress and increase the harmony in their lives.
"Yellow Brainers" value orderliness and need to know what is expected of them. They become stressed if their plans are disrupted or they have to deal with disorganization. When frustrated they worry and may become rigid and/or self-righteous about their ideas.
"Blue Brainers" need to spend time with family and friends and desire a peaceful lifestyle. Lack of cooperation stresses them, and they must talk about their upset. If they are frustrated they may become disheartened and emotionally overwhelmed about a situation.
"Green Brainers" are reserved individuals who require "alone time," especially when they are thinking about how to solving a problem. They stress out when dealing with incompetency. When frustrated they emotionally withdraw from others and may become condescending.
"Orange Brainers" are fun-loving dynamos who thrive on adventure and taking risks. Their greatest stressor is someone else's rules, which they think they do not have to follow. They become frustrated easily and physically "drop out" and will "pout" when they feel restricted.
Green Brainers and Yellow Brainers have an "I need to be in control" and logical attitude about stress, while Blue Brainers and Orange Brainers have an "I need to tell someone" and physical approach to dealing with stress. |

March 15th The Ides of March
*The Ides of March was a Roman feast day dedicated to the god Mars and best known as the date that Julius Caesar was assassinated in 44 B.C.
March 17th - St. Patrick's Day
*The annual feast day which celebrates Saint Patrick (AD 385-461), the most commonly recognized patron saint of Ireland. Our Chicago River is dyed Green every year in honor of St. Paddy's Day. Traditionally, those who are caught not wearing green are pinched, usually in a affectionate manner.
